Museo Tamayo and Independent Curators International, are partnering to host the digital version of The Backroom. Initiated in 2005 by Magalí Arriola, Kate Fowle, and Renaud Proch, this research project brings together videos, music, photographs, ephemera, anecdotes, or any action or artifact that feeds the artistic practice of creators from various disciplines. In its digital edition, guest curators will be presenting what nourishes and informs the practices of three artists every two weeks from September 2020 to January 2021.

The Backroom is a space where to discover and navigate art from a perspective that, beyond the artistic object or artifact, reveals how it is a continuous and relational exercise. Objects of desire, personal archives, libraries, artistic research, music, routines, films, biographies; art is in a permanent exchange with the world that surrounds it.

How to build a wall and other ruins is a video installation and a series of photography-based sculptures that absorb the debates around the engineering feats of Inca architecture to reimagine labor and its documentation, depict the gulf between theory and practice, and insert the body into an archeological site.
